Transaction 3bdac60c12a55693ae74fceb3e86cfeb7983ff3c53347c2fc404a8ae16edf7d8
1 Input
1 Output
-
3bdac60c12a55693ae74fceb3e86cfeb7983ff3c53347c2fc404a8ae16edf7d8:0
- value
- 880119
- script pubkey
- OP_0 OP_PUSHBYTES_20 81cf58f939948ee3026a0889ed4ce6768db935c3
- address
- bc1qs88437fejj8wxqn2pzy76n8xw6xmjdwr9rp2tp